Hello all. I recently purchased this little Dutch silver box. It measures 3" x 2" x 2". On the inside of the lid and the rim of the box are the tax stamp in a script I. What I do not know and cannot seem to find is a reference to the other stamp in the Dutch section of this sight. I also cannot find it in Tardy's book. I do not have any other references on Dutch silver so I thought I would post it here. It looks to me like it is two characters, with the one on the right being a bird of some type and I cannot make out the one on the left. Any help will be appreciated. Thanks!

Hi Andrew,

Perhaps a long haul but could the deformed mark on your box be the maker’s mark for Johannes Martinus Steiger. Please be the judge: http://i.imagehost.org/0728/silver_forum.jpg
The duty mark next to the maker’s mark for unguaranteed standard of fineness silver objects of national origin. It was also struck on rejected objects which has been submitted at lowest standard of fineness. In that case the maker had to choose between destruction or ‘unguaranteed’marking. Used 1853-1859 valid till 1953
